Gaps remain in the funding pathway for innovation, in particular, at the translational stage which is sometimes framed as the “valley of death” for promising innovation. What will it take to create an enabling pro-innovation environment for Europe to become a more attractive hub for R&D, from early stage spin-out all the way through to pivotal trials? What is needed at different stages, from academia, public sector, commercial investors and innovators? How can market dynamics improve to incentivise and sustain innovation in priority areas?
